RSGB taking the lead on addressing deliberate QRM

The problem often characterised by "EU ZOO" messages on the DXCIuster around times of major DXpeditions is not a new one, and not purely a European problem. Deliberate QRM can be someone identifying themselves and annoyingly blocking the frequency with fictitious QSOs, noises or worse, or else continuous unidentified transmission designed to smother a DX signal, etc. In the UK we probably suffer more than others around the world because of short-skip to other parts of Europe. It's not new either, as RSGB has been actively seeking agreement to address the problem within IARU since 2002. Earlier this year RSGB was successful in getting IARU Region 1's Interim Conference to agree to a proposal to improve education and training relating to HF operating, however, our attempt to be more proactive in tackling this problem was pushed back by HF Managers representing a number of National Societies. In a show of RSGB support RSGB President Angus Annan, MM1CCR, touched on the importance of tackling deliberate QRM when he formally opened the Friedrichshafen Hamfest in June.
